Psychophysiology, Cognitive Function, and Musculoskeletal Status Holistically Explain Tactical Performance Readiness

Andrew G Thompson1,2, Jad H Ramadan1, Jacob S Alexander3,4

  • 1Rockefeller Neuroscience Institute, West Virginia University, Morgantown, West Virginia.

Journal of Strength and Conditioning Research
|November 28, 2023
PubMed
Summary

Holistic assessments combining psychophysiology, cognitive function, and musculoskeletal status effectively predict tactical performance readiness and resilience in military personnel. These metrics can inform training and support strategies for enhanced operational effectiveness.

Area of Science:

  • Military science
  • Human performance
  • Applied physiology

Background:

  • Quantifying holistic readiness and resilience in military personnel is crucial for operational effectiveness.
  • Traditional assessments may not fully capture the complex interplay of factors influencing tactical performance.

Purpose of the Study:

  • To advance techniques for quantifying holistic readiness and resilience in military personnel.
  • To identify key psychophysiological, cognitive, and musculoskeletal indicators of tactical performance.

Main Methods:

  • A weeklong competition designed to simulate operational demands was conducted with 34 active-duty Marines.
  • Psychophysiological monitoring (heart rate variability), cognitive function tests (psychomotor vigilance), and musculoskeletal assessments (countermovement jump) were employed.
  • Statistical analyses were used to identify significant predictors of performance and resilience.

Main Results:

  • Morning heart rate variability differentiated top performers before competition.
  • By day 3, countermovement jump force and cognitive vigilance significantly predicted performance resilience and rank.
  • Heart rate variability effectively tracked performer readiness over time, showing group differences.

Conclusions:

  • Integrated psychophysiological, cognitive, and musculoskeletal assessments are significant markers of tactical performance capabilities.
  • These holistic assessments can inform personnel selection, workload management, and training efficacy evaluation.
  • Defense organizations should consider routine implementation of such monitoring strategies for improved operational readiness.
